Background
The mold temperature controller is widely applied to various industries such as plastic molding, die casting, rubber tires, rollers, chemical reaction kettles, bonding, banburying and the like, the mold temperature controller is initially applied to the temperature control industry of injection molds, and later, the mold temperature controller is more and more widely applied along with the development of the mechanical industry, and the mold temperature controller is generally divided into a water temperature controller and an oil temperature controller at present.

(II) technical scheme
For realizing the better purpose of the above-mentioned cooling effect, the utility model provides a following technical scheme: a cooling protection device of a mold temperature controller comprises a mold temperature controller body, wherein universal wheels are fixedly connected at the bottom of the mold temperature controller body, an anticorrosive layer is fixedly connected to the inner bottom wall of the mold temperature controller body, a control box base is fixedly connected at the top of the anticorrosive layer, a control box body is fixedly connected at the top of the control box base, a motor box is fixedly connected at the top of the mold temperature controller body, a servo motor is fixedly connected to the inner top wall of the motor box, a driving shaft is fixedly connected to an output shaft of the servo motor, radiating blades are fixedly connected to the bottom end of the driving shaft, a radiator is fixedly connected to the inner top wall of the mold temperature controller body, a mold temperature controller is fixedly connected to the left side of the mold temperature controller body, a filter plate is movably connected to the inner side of the mold temperature controller body, sliding plates are fixedly connected to the left side and the right side of the filter plate, a fixed handle, the temperature control device is characterized in that a temperature controller is fixedly connected to the right side of the mold temperature machine body, a temperature sensing rod is fixedly connected to the left side of the temperature controller, a vent pipe is fixedly connected to the left side of the mold temperature machine body, and a movable door is movably connected to the front side of the mold temperature machine body.
Preferably, the bottom end of the driving shaft penetrates through the motor box and the mold temperature machine body in sequence and extends to the top of the radiating blade, and the outer side of the universal wheel is provided with an anti-skidding groove.
Preferably, the left end of the vent pipe penetrates through the mold temperature machine body and extends to the left side of the mold temperature machine body, and the left end of the temperature sensing rod penetrates through the mold temperature machine body and extends to the inner side of the mold temperature machine body.
Preferably, the left side wall and the right side wall of the mold temperature machine body are both provided with sliding grooves, the sliding grooves are connected with the sliding plate in a sliding mode, and the number of the movable plates is two.
Preferably, the filter holes which are uniformly distributed are formed in the inner side of the filter plate, the number of the radiators is two, and the radiators are located above the filter plate.
Preferably, the front surface of the temperature controller is fixedly connected with a temperature display screen, the front surface of the temperature controller is fixedly connected with a control switch, and the outer side of the vent pipe is fixedly provided with a control valve.
